MLB season opens with dueling Aces

Mar 31, 2008 / By Nick Bailey

The San Diego Padres host the Houston Astros Monday night in the 2008 MLB season opener for both clubs.

The Padres are a -150-moneyline favorite at Sportsbook.com while the over/under total is 7.

Both teams will be starting their aces, as the Astros will have righthander Roy Oswalt on the mound and the Padres will start RHP Jake Peavy, last season’s NL Cy Young Award winner.

Oswalt finished the 2007 campaign with a 14-7 record and a 3.18 ERA in 33 appearances (32 starts). He begins the season on the mound for a franchise-record sixth time, and owns a 7-1 mark with a 2.27 earned run average over 11 career games (nine starts) against the Padres. Oswalt faced the Padres twice in 2007, going 1-0 with a 1.54 ERA.

Peavy is making his third straight start on Opening Day. He led the league in wins, strikeouts and earned run average last season, compiling a 19-6 mark with a 2.54 ERA and 240 K's through 34 starts.

He is 6-4 lifetime with a 2.23 earned run average in 12 starts against the Astros. Peavy went 1-0 with a 1.29 ERA in two starts against Monday's opponent last season.

Houston won the 2007 season series with San Diego by a 4-3 count after the teams split six meetings the year before.

Houston is 5-1 SU in its past six, 5-2 SU in its past seven on the road, and 4-2 SU in its past six on the road against San Diego.

San Diego is 13-5 SU in its last 18 games at home.

There is a big “under” trend: The total has gone under in four of the past five meetings overall, under in five of the past five meetings in San Diego, and under in four of Houston's past five.
